Early Identification And Stability Analysis Of Accumulated Landslides In Lushui Section Of Nujiang River Basin

Nujiang prefecture belongs to the "three districts and three prefectures" special poverty area,and it is also an important section of the joint construction of the "Belt and Road".The local area had to be developed and utilized on the gentle slope platform of the ancient accumulation body.With the human engineering activities and the local rainy climatic conditions,many ancient landslide accumulation bodies were revived and disasters occurred frequently,which seriously affected the use and construction of infrastructure and the safety of people's lives and property..This paper focuses on the needs of disaster prevention and mitigation in the study area,takes the Lushui section of the Nujiang River Basin as the research object,and relies on the disaster geological survey project of the Lushui-Mangshi section of the Nujiang River Basin.Analyze the types and causes of accumulations in the area,use InSAR technology to identify hidden trouble spots in the study area,and conduct field investigation and verification.The landslide evolution and the mechanism of formation at two typical points are analyzed,and the stability of the landslide under heavy rainfall conditions is analyzed.Mainly obtain the following knowledge:(1)Accumulation bodies in the Lushui section of the Nujiang River Basin can be divided into:landslide accumulation body,collapse accumulation body,residual slope accumulation body,alluvial accumulation body;spatial distribution can be divided into:river valley area(including river bed and river valley slope area)and activities Fracture zone accumulation.Each type of accumulation body has its own accumulation characteristics in terms of plane shape,terrain conditions,material structure,and slope structure.(2)Through investigation and statistics,the geological conditions of disaster-preserving landslides in accumulated layers in Lushui City were basically ascertained.Landslides are affected by topography and landforms,and generally occur within a range of slopes of 15°to 35°;landslides with a slope height of 0 to 50m are most developed,accounting for about 50%of the total number of landslides;harder gneiss and granulite The landslides are relatively developed within the range of the hard basalt and clastic rock group,accounting for 41.5%of the total;the landslide development has a good correspondence with soil erosion,and they are mostly distributed in the water and soil loss areas along the Nu River;the accumulation layer landslides The closer to the fault,the number of landslides increases.58.6%of the landslides are developed within 600m from the fault;affected by human engineering activities,the proportion of landslides within 100m from the highway can reach 56%.(3)Carry out comprehensive remote sensing recognition of accumulated landslides based on InSAR and high-resolution images,combined with field investigation,a total of 31 landslide hazard points were identified,mainly distributed on both sides of the Nujiang River and near the Nujiang fault zone,of which,not in the geological disaster database 8 newly identified hidden danger points of landslides provide strong technical support for local disaster prevention and mitigation.(4)Focused on the analysis of the formation process and formation mechanism of Zhuangfang landslide and Oumula landslide.Based on Midas software,numerical analysis of stress and deformation of landslide under different working conditions was carried out.The simulation results are consistent with the on-site investigation of deformation signs.
